Advanced Driver Monitoring Systems: Safety That Watches Out for You



A substantial focus in automotive innovation is reducing human mistake, and 2025 will introduce extra polished vehicle driver tracking systems. These configurations use indoor electronic cameras and sensing units to keep track of the vehicle driver's habits, eye movement, head placement, and even stress degrees based on face tension or heart rate.



If the system identifies drowsiness, it can provide a prompt alert. If distraction is noted, it can delicately assist attention back to the road. These attributes are particularly valuable in heavy traffic or throughout late-night driving. With a lot of individuals juggling tight timetables, this kind of integrated assistance can be a literal lifesaver. Next-Gen Augmented Reality Dashboards: Information, Clearly Displayed



Heads-up display screens have been around for a while, however in 2025, they're progressing into something even more vibrant. Augmented Reality (AR) dashboards are beginning to replace conventional screens with immersive overlays that predict details straight onto the windscreen. That means navigation hints, risk warnings, and speed limitations all appear in your line of sight without taking your eyes off the road.



This enhancement makes driving safer and more intuitive. You'll get real-time updates that incorporate efficiently with the globe in front of you. It's not practically making driving simpler-- it's regarding turning the whole windscreen into a command center that helps you concentrate and react rapidly. Vehicle-to-Everything (V2X) Communication: Talking to the World Around You



While autonomous vehicles still have some range to go, the systems that sustain them are proceeding quickly. One of the most awaited adjustments can be found in 2025 is V2X interaction. This innovation allows your car to exchange information with various other cars, traffic signal, road sensing units, and even infrastructure systems like bridges or building and construction areas.



What does that mean for chauffeurs? A smoother, more secure journey. Your vehicle can alert you if an additional car is coming close to as well rapidly from a dead spot, if there's an accident up in advance, or if a traffic signal will alter. It's like your vehicle has eyes and ears past what you can see. This information isn't simply helpful-- it can help reduce website traffic accidents, boost flow, and also reduced insurance coverage prices in time.



When these systems come to be widely carried out, travelling might come to be much less difficult and extra efficient. It's an advancement that places connection to work in significant, day-to-day ways.
